4. Remove the band securing the Upright Wire

Harness (73) to the right Upright (85). Have a
second person hold the console assembly near
the right Upright.

Connect the Upright Wire Harness (73) to the wire
harness extending from the console assembly.
See the inset drawing. The connectors
should slide together easily and snap into
place.
If they do not, turn one connector and try
again.

IF THE CONNECTORS ARE NOT CON-

NECTED PROPERLY, THE CONSOLE MAY
BE DAMAGED WHEN THE POWER IS
TURNED ON.
Then, insert the connectors into
the right Upright (85).

3. Remove the plastic ties from the ends of the

Latch Assembly (76).

Hold the Latch Assembly (76) with the large bar-
rel and the knob positioned as shown;

make

sure that all of the holes are aligned (see the
inset drawings)
. Next, attach the lower end of
the Latch Assembly to the bracket on the Upright
(85) with the Lower Latch Bolt (3) and a Nut (20).

Then, attach the upper end of the Latch
Assembly (76) to the bracket on the Frame (55)
with the Upper Latch Bolt (4) and a Nut (20).
Note: It may be necessary to move the Frame
back and forth to align the Latch Assembly with
the Bracket.

Lower the treadmill frame (see HOW TO LOWER
THE TREADMILL FOR USE on page 25).

2. Identify the Latch Assembly (76). Make sure that

the sleeve has been slid over hole 1 and that the
knob is locked into hole 1.

Pull on the sleeve

to make sure it is locked into place.

Next, make sure that the knob (46) is locked into
hole 2. If it is not, pull out the tube until you see
hole 2 and then slide the tube back in until the
knob locks into hole 2.
